Output 5939cafabac7090b951c303853b18b9825f20c7341a66fb3c98924258d09ecf8:1

value
10605667
script pubkey
OP_0 OP_PUSHBYTES_20 de733cfa3c6d24b8bdf626e53a4da7eec43c70f4
address
bc1qmeene73ud5jt300kymjn5nd8amzrcu85k2fwg7
transaction
5939cafabac7090b951c303853b18b9825f20c7341a66fb3c98924258d09ecf8
confirmations
155849
spent
true